WebDec 20, 2024 · Wood stoves should be installed on the lower level in two-story homes for the simple reason that heat rises. If possible, you should cut an air duct through the floor somewhere near the stove. Most often you’ll be able to install a fan inside the floor (between the ceiling below and the floor above) that will blow the heat upward through a grate. WebApr 10, 2024 · Generally, a wood-burning fireplace is a very inefficient way to heat your home. Fireplace drafts can pull the warm air up the chimney, causing other rooms to be cooler. If you use central heat while burning in a fireplace, your heater will work harder to maintain constant temperatures throughout the house.

You start by pouring the pellets into the stove’s hopper, which usually holds 40 to 55 pounds of them at a time. The pellets are then fed automatically into a burn chamber, where they’re incinerated with the help of a fan that forces combustion air into the chamber. Another fan blows the hot air out into your house. top notch barber shop odessa txWebDec 7, 2024 · The warm air from your wood stove rises and settles near the roof of your house.
